pet shop in dubai
pet supplies dubaipet store dubaipet shop dubaiPetholicks is often a a single cease pet shop using a huge choice of good quality pets & top rated items, pet grooming services to be certain your best Pal stays clean up and feels pampered.Shop using your pet for essentials like food, beds, crates and bowls or for fun Doggy toys or cat scratchers. Sto